A2 Hosting vs WebHostingPad:

A2 Hosting:

  1. Technical Aspects:
    • Server Types: A2 Hosting offers a variety of hosting solutions, including shared hosting, VPS hosting, dedicated servers, and reseller hosting. They provide users with a range of options to suit different hosting needs.
    • Performance: A2 Hosting places a strong emphasis on performance. They use SSD storage, offer Turbo Servers for faster page loading, and provide options like HTTP/2 and free Cloudflare CDN integration. A2 Hosting is known for its commitment to speed and reliability.
    • Ease of Use: A2 Hosting provides user-friendly interfaces, including the cPanel control panel for shared hosting plans. They offer features like one-click installations for popular applications, making it easy for users to manage their websites.
  2. General Aspects:
    • Pricing: A2 Hosting's pricing is competitive, and they offer various plans with different features. Plans may include free SSL certificates, automatic backups, and a money-back guarantee. They often run promotions for new customers.
    • Customer Support: A2 Hosting offers customer support through live chat, phone, and a ticketing system. They provide 24/7 support, and their support team is known for being knowledgeable and responsive.
    • Features: A2 Hosting includes features such as free website migrations, automatic backups, and a variety of applications through one-click installers. They cater to users with diverse hosting requirements, including those with e-commerce websites.

WebHostingPad:

  1. Technical Aspects:
    • Server Types: WebHostingPad primarily offers shared hosting plans. They target users who are looking for budget-friendly hosting solutions, particularly individuals and small businesses with straightforward hosting needs.
    • Performance: WebHostingPad aims to provide reliable performance for shared hosting. However, as with many budget-friendly hosts, the performance may not be as high as more premium providers. They focus on simplicity and cost-effectiveness.
    • Ease of Use: WebHostingPad provides user-friendly interfaces, typically using cPanel for shared hosting plans. This makes it easy for users to manage their websites, and they often include a website builder for those who are new to website creation.
  2. General Aspects:
    • Pricing: WebHostingPad is known for its affordability, making it attractive to users with tight budgets. They often have promotions or discounts for new customers, and the overall cost is relatively low.
    • Customer Support: WebHostingPad offers customer support through various channels, including live chat and a ticketing system. The quality of support may vary, and some users have reported mixed experiences.
    • Features: WebHostingPad includes features like a website builder, free SSL certificates, and one-click installations for popular applications. However, the range of features may be more limited compared to premium hosting providers.
